Motels in Tonopah, Nevada
Located on Hwy 95, about halfway between Reno and Las Vegas, Tonopah is an old mining town, now better known for the outdoor recreation found nearby. Visitors to Tonopah will find such activities as desert hiking, metal detecting, bird watching, rock hunting, and wildlife viewing. Just 50 miles north of Tonopah is the Table Mountain Wilderness, with many overnight and day trails for horseback riding excursions. There are several accommodation options in the area for weary explorers.

Jim Butler Inn and Suites

It is said that the founder of the old mining town of Tonopah stumbled onto a gold vein by accident. That man's name was Jim Butler and the Jim Butler Inn and Suites is keeping local history alive. A three-time winner of Nevada awards for excellence in the motel business, it offers in-room Wi-Fi, cable television, microwaves and refrigerators in the AAA-approved rooms, as well as a free continental breakfast each morning.

Clown Motel

The Clown Motel might be considered an unusual place to find in the high desert, with clowns on the doors and a clown museum in the lobby. However, the motel offers amenities, like high-speed wireless Internet and cable television, as well as a complimentary continental breakfast each morning. Pets are welcomed, as are groups, and each guestroom contains a coffeemaker.
